Facts and Figures

This month, apterous gained 82 new users, taking us to 11,847 in total. A total of 451,712 rounds were played over 29,067 games.

The Duel was won by Chris Hare with 2650 points from 31 games. Second was Joseph H with 2630 points from 31 games, and third Elliott Mellor with 2565 points from 31 games.
